U.S. Airways, Inc. v. McCutchen: A Win for 'Unambiguous' Plan Terms, but What About the Rest of Them? (PDF)
Morgan Lewis, via Bender's Labor & Employment Bulletin Link to more items from this source
June 6, 2013

"While the Court's holding allows employers to feel secure in administering their plans and calculating their costs as prescribed by the terms of the plans, McCutchen also cautions plan sponsors to carefully consider the terms that they include in their plans -- every phrase, word, comma and period. Plan documents should be given the same care and consideration as a multi-million -- or multibillion dollar merger agree- ments because the financial consequences can be just as significant."
